Key Responsibilities\n

    \n
  • Conduct comprehensive psychosocial assessments of patients and their families to identify strengths and areas of need related to their medical diagnoses and life situations.
  • \n

  • Formulate, develop, and implement tailored treatment plans employing a variety of social work interventions and therapeutic modalities.
  • \n

  • Collaborate effectively with doctors,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to integrate social work goals into the broader care plan.
  • \n

  • Facilitate patient and family engagement in the care planning process, ensuring their voices are heard and respected.
  • \n

  • Manage discharge planning by coordinating with healthcare providers and insurers to create smooth transitions from the clinic to community support.
  • \n

  • Educate patients and families about coping strategies regarding illness and life adjustments, enhancing their adaptive capacities.
  • \n

  • Provide crisis intervention as needed, utilizing both brief and long-term therapeutic techniques within individual, group, and family therapy contexts.
  • \n

  • Serve as a resource for colleagues, offering insights and expertise in psychosocial practices as well as providing staff training on relevant social work topics.
  • \n

  • Assume responsibility for the clinical evaluation of patients experiencing emotional distress due to oncology illnesses, providing appropriate interventions and short-term counseling.
  • \n

  • Participate in on-call rotations to address after-hours crises, ensuring constant availability for urgent situations.
  • \n

  • When necessary, initiate involuntary examinations under the applicable legislation and ensure safe transfers for patients requiring immediate care.
  • \n

  • Present at educational conferences, sharing expertise in psychosocial oncology practices and contributing to the professional knowledge base within the community.
  • \n

  • Engage with the broader community through education, consultation, and research initiatives that support cancer survivors and mental health advocacy.
